Committee narrows Community Portal ask; TEBS to pursue targeted feasibility study
Summary
A proposed HHS Community Portal funding request was scaled: the joint GO/HHS committees had removed an $800,000 executive request for further review; TEBS and members agreed to pursue a limited feasibility study (about $375,000) focused on platform integration before broader stakeholder engagement.

Committee members returned to a joint GO/HHS conversation about an $800,000 request to assess whether the proposed Community Portal could deliver enterprise-wide services. Dr. Torregas summarized that the joint committees had agreed the request should be brought back for further discussion; the item covers stakeholder interviews, intake workflow analysis, system requests and platform integration work.
TEBS and HHS staff told the committee the first step should be a targeted, go/no-go feasibility assessment focused on platform integration, cloud and on-premise system compatibility, and vendor discussions. The Chair and multiple members signaled support for protecting the portal work while narrowing the initial scope; the committee directed placing the beginnings of a TEBS feasibility study (approximately $375,000) on the reconciliation list for council consideration.
